What is a Kitchen Extractor Fan?
A kitchen extractor fan, likewise referred to as a range hood or cooker Hob Hood, is designed to remove air-borne grease, smoke, steam, and smells produced during cooking. By attracting air, filtering it, and after that venting it outside or recirculating it, these fans ensure a tidy and pleasant cooking environment.

Selecting the ideal kitchen Extractor Hood Kitchen fan involves a number of factors to consider to make sure optimal performance and visual appeals. Here's a checklist of factors to assess:
ConsiderationDetailSize and CapacitySelect a fan that matches cooktop width; generally, the CFM score need to be 100 CFM for each 10,000 BTUs of cooking power.Ducted vs. DuctlessDucted is usually more reliable but needs installation work, while ductless is easier to set up however requires routine filter modifications.Noise LevelTry to find fans with lower sones (a procedure of sound); quieter choices are ideal for open-concept areas.Style and FinishConsider the kitchen's overall style-- pick a surface that complements existing appliances and decoration.Alleviate of CleaningGo with detachable filters and smooth finishes that decrease upkeep efforts.Spending planEstablish a budget plan, bearing in mind that higher-end designs frequently supply improved features.Installation and Maintenance

How do I understand what size extractor fan I require?
The size of the extractor fan must generally match the width of your cooktop. Furthermore, consider the fan's CFM (cubic feet per minute) score in relation to your cooking power. An advised formula is 100 CFM for every single 10,000 BTUs.
2. Can I install an extractor fan myself?
For ductless designs, installation can be uncomplicated. However, for ducted designs, employing an expert is a good idea to guarantee proper venting and compliance with regional structure codes.
3. How often should I clean up the fan filters?
It's usually recommended to clean grease filters every one month, while charcoal filters should be replaced approximately every 6 months, or more often if you prepare often.
